Artist Bio:
Chris Cagle is an American country music artist who was born on November 10, 1968, in DeRidder, Louisiana. He began his music career in the late 1990s and released his debut album, "Play It Loud," in 2000. The album produced two hit singles, "My Love Goes On and On" and "Laredo," which helped establish Cagle as a rising star in the country music scene.
Throughout his career, Cagle released several successful albums, including "Chris Cagle" in 2003 and "My Life's Been a Country Song" in 2008. He is known for his traditional country sound and heartfelt lyrics. Cagle's music often explores themes of love, heartbreak, and small-town life. Despite his success in the music industry, Cagle took a hiatus from performing in 2015 to focus on his family.
